What is Right to Water in Brazilian Law about?

This study examines the Right to Water within the Brazilian Constitution, highlighting its historical significance, international recognition, and the complexities of its definition. It emphasizes the need for constitutional amendments, particularly Proposed Constitutional Amendment (PEC) 6/2021, to include potable water as a fundamental right while considering implications such as privatization and tariffs.
